The Best Pesto Grilled Cheese is a melty, savory twist on a classic comfort food I can never get enough of. With gooey cheese, fragrant pesto, and golden, crispy bread, it’s the kind of sandwich that turns a simple lunch into something special. I love how just a few flavorful ingredients come together to create something so satisfying.
Why You’ll Love This Recipe
I love this recipe because it’s incredibly quick, customizable, and packed with flavor. The basil pesto adds a rich, herby punch that pairs perfectly with melted cheese and crispy bread. It’s just as great for a quick solo lunch as it is for serving alongside soup or salad at dinnertime.
Ingredients
(Here’s a tip: Check out the full list of ingredients and measurements in the recipe card below.)
Sliced bread (sourdough, Italian, or any sturdy bread)
Basil pesto (homemade or store-bought)
Mozzarella cheese, shredded or sliced
Parmesan or provolone cheese (optional, for more depth)
Butter or olive oil (for toasting)
Optional add-ins: sliced tomato, spinach, roasted red peppers
Directions
I spread pesto on one side of each bread slice.
I layer mozzarella (and any other cheese) on top of one pesto side, then close the sandwich with the second slice, pesto side in.
I butter the outer sides of the bread lightly for a golden crust.
I heat a skillet over medium heat and cook the sandwich until the bread is crisp and the cheese is melted—about 3–4 minutes per side.
I let it cool slightly, then slice and serve warm.
Servings and timing
This recipe makes 1–2 sandwiches. Prep time: 5 minutes Cook time: 8 minutes Total time: 13 minutes
Variations
I add fresh tomato slices or sun-dried tomatoes for extra brightness.
For a heartier version, I add sliced grilled chicken or turkey.
I mix in baby spinach or arugula for some greens.
I swap the cheese for vegan alternatives to make it dairy-free.
Sometimes I use ciabatta or focaccia for a bakery-style upgrade.
storage/reheating
This sandwich is best fresh, but I’ve stored leftovers in the fridge for up to 1 day. To reheat, I warm it in a skillet over low heat or in the oven at 350°F until the cheese is melty again and the bread crisps up. I avoid the microwave to keep it from going soggy
FAQs
What cheese goes best with pesto?
Mozzarella is my favorite for its mild flavor and perfect melt, but provolone, fontina, or even sharp white cheddar all work well.
Can I use store-bought pesto?
Absolutely. I just make sure it’s a good-quality pesto with fresh basil and real Parmesan for the best flavor.
What bread works best for grilled cheese?
I prefer sourdough or Italian bread because they get crispy without falling apart. Any thick-sliced, sturdy bread works great.
Can I make this sandwich in the oven?
Yes! I bake it at 375°F for 10–12 minutes, flipping halfway through for even browning.
Is there a way to make it vegan?
I use dairy-free cheese and vegan pesto (without Parmesan), and swap butter for olive oil or a plant-based spread. It still comes out crispy and delicious.
Conclusion
The Best Pesto Grilled Cheese is everything I love in a comfort meal—crispy, cheesy, flavorful, and incredibly easy to make. Whether I’m keeping it classic or loading it with extras, this sandwich always delivers on taste and satisfaction. It’s my favorite way to elevate a grilled cheese into something unforgettable.
The Best Pesto Grilled Cheese is a crispy, melty sandwich packed with the bold, herby flavor of basil pesto and gooey cheese between golden toasted bread. It’s a simple comfort food with a delicious twist—perfect for lunch, dinner, or a satisfying snack.
Ingredients
2 slices of sturdy bread (sourdough, Italian, or your favorite)
2–3 tbsp basil pesto (store-bought or homemade)
1/2 cup shredded or sliced mozzarella cheese
2 tbsp Parmesan or provolone cheese (optional)
1–2 tsp butter or olive oil (for toasting)
Optional add-ins: sliced tomato, spinach, roasted red peppers
Instructions
Spread pesto on one side of each bread slice.
Layer mozzarella and optional Parmesan or provolone over one slice, pesto side facing in.
Top with the second slice of bread, pesto side in.
Lightly butter or brush the outsides of both slices of bread.
Heat a skillet over medium heat. Place the sandwich in the skillet and cook for 3–4 minutes per side, or until golden brown and cheese is melted.
Let rest for 1–2 minutes, then slice and serve warm.
Notes
Add tomato slices, sun-dried tomatoes, or greens for extra flavor and texture.
Use ciabatta or focaccia for a bakery-style twist.
Swap in grilled chicken or turkey for a heartier sandwich.
Use vegan cheese and pesto for a dairy-free version.
Bake in the oven at 375°F for 10–12 minutes if preferred.